Here's a list of some key construction priorities:
* **Foundation:** A strong foundation is crucial for any home. Don't skimp on this essential element.
* **Framing:** The framing of your home will determine its shape and size. Work with a reputable contractor to ensure that the framing is done correctly.
* **Roofing:** A quality roof will protect your home from the elements. Choose roofing materials that are durable and weather-resistant.
* **Electrical and Plumbing:** These systems are vital for the functionality of your home. Make sure to have licensed professionals handle these installations.
* **Insulation:** Insulation helps regulate temperature and reduce energy costs. Invest in high-quality insulation to keep your home comfortable year-round.
